Initially originating in 17th century, dumbwaiters were originally conceived as rudimentary mechanisms for delivering food and liquor in grand manor residences. The first versions were generally powered by cord systems, needing manual labor to lift and lower the basket. Over decades, improvements in mechanics led to the development of more complex designs, featuring steam power in the 1800s period. Today, modern lift systems are widely utilized in restaurants and healthcare facilities, supplying a practical means of upwardly transport of supplies excluding the need for staff to physically carry them.
